*{box-sizing:border-box}html{font-family:system-ui,-apple-system,Segoe UI,Roboto,Helvetica Neue,Arial,Noto Sans,sans-serif;line-height:1.5;-webkit-text-size-adjust:100%;-webkit-tap-highlight-color:transparent;scroll-behavior:smooth}body{margin:0;min-height:100vh;display:flex;flex-direction:column;font-size:1rem;font-weight:400;color:#3d4d58;background-color:#ffffff}main{flex:1 0 auto}img{max-width:100%;height:auto}svg{display:block}a{color:#00bce4;text-decoration:none}a:focus,a:hover{color:#0095b5}h1,h2,h3,h4,h5,h6{margin-top:0;margin-bottom:.75rem;font-weight:500;line-height:1.2;color:#21313d}h1{font-size:2.5rem}h2{font-size:2rem}h3{font-size:1.35rem}p{margin-top:0;margin-bottom:1rem}ul{margin:0;padding-left:1.25rem}.small{font-size:.875rem}.container{width:100%;margin-right:auto;margin-left:auto;padding-right:1rem;padding-left:1rem}@media (min-width:576px){.container{max-width:540px}}@media (min-width:768px){.container{max-width:720px}}@media (min-width:992px){.container{max-width:960px}}@media (min-width:1200px){.container{max-width:1140px}}@media (min-width:1400px){.container{max-width:1320px}}.narrow{max-width:860px}.d-flex{display:flex!important}.d-none{display:none!important}.flex-column{flex-direction:column!important}.align-items-center{align-items:center!important}.justify-content-between{justify-content:space-between!important}@media (min-width:768px){.flex-md-row{flex-direction:row!important}}@media (min-width:992px){.mb-lg-0{margin-bottom:0!important}}.py-3{padding-top:1rem!important;padding-bottom:1rem!important}.mt-auto{margin-top:auto!important}.mt-2{margin-top:.5rem!important}.mt-4{margin-top:1.5rem!important}.mb-0{margin-bottom:0!important}.mb-1{margin-bottom:.25rem!important}.mb-2{margin-bottom:.5rem!important}.mb-3{margin-bottom:1rem!important}.mb-4{margin-bottom:1.5rem!important}.ms-auto{margin-left:auto!important}.text-light{color:#f8f9fa!important}.text-muted{color:#6c757d!important}.bg-dark{background-color:#212529!important}.shadow-sm{box-shadow:0 .125rem .25rem rgba(0,0,0,.075)!important}.lead{font-size:1.25rem;font-weight:300;color:#4f6270}.content-page,.site-page{width:100%;background:#ffffff}.site-header.navbar{position:relative;flex-wrap:wrap;padding:.5rem 1rem;background:linear-gradient(90deg,#0095b5,#00bce4 50%,#33cffa);color:#ffffff}.footer-inner,.header-inner,.site-header.navbar{display:flex;align-items:center;justify-content:space-between}.footer-inner,.header-inner{gap:1rem}.header-inner{flex-wrap:wrap}.navbar-brand{display:inline-flex;align-items:center;padding:.3125rem 0;margin-right:1rem;white-space:nowrap}.brand-logo,.logo-img{height:56px;width:auto;filter:drop-shadow(0 0 2px rgba(0,0,0,.2))}.brand-mark,.brand-mark:focus,.brand-mark:hover{color:#ffffff}.navbar-toggler{padding:.25rem .75rem;font-size:1.25rem;line-height:1;background-color:transparent;border:1px solid rgba(255,255,255,.1);border-radius:.375rem;cursor:pointer}.navbar-toggler:focus-visible{outline:0;box-shadow:0 0 0 .2rem rgba(255,255,255,.18)}.navbar-toggler-icon{display:inline-block;width:1.5em;height:1.5em;vertical-align:middle;background-repeat:no-repeat;background-position:50%;background-size:100% 100%;background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 30 30'%3e%3cpath stroke='rgba(255,255,255,0.8)' stroke-linecap='round' stroke-miterlimit='10' stroke-width='2' d='M4 7h22M4 15h22M4 23h22'/%3e%3c/svg%3e")}.collapse:not(.show){display:none}.navbar-collapse{flex-basis:100%;flex-grow:1;align-items:center}.main-nav{width:100%}.navbar-nav{display:flex;flex-direction:column;align-items:flex-start;gap:0;padding-left:0;margin:0}.nav-item,.navbar-nav{width:100%;list-style:none}.nav-link{display:inline-block;width:100%;padding:.5rem 0;color:rgba(255,255,255,.85)!important;text-decoration:none;border-radius:.375rem;transition:color .15s ease-in-out,background-color .15s ease-in-out}.nav-link.active,.nav-link:focus,.nav-link:hover{color:#ffffff!important}.nav-link.active,.nav-switch-link{font-weight:600}@media (min-width:992px){.navbar-expand-lg{flex-wrap:nowrap;justify-content:flex-start}.navbar-expand-lg .navbar-toggler{display:none}.navbar-expand-lg .navbar-collapse{display:flex!important;flex-basis:auto;width:auto}.navbar-expand-lg .navbar-nav{flex-direction:row;flex-wrap:wrap;align-items:center;width:auto;gap:.15rem}.navbar-expand-lg .nav-item{width:auto}.navbar-expand-lg .nav-link{width:auto;padding:.5rem .65rem}}.hero-section,.page-hero{padding:4rem 0 2rem}.hero-light{background:linear-gradient(180deg,rgba(0,188,228,.08),#ffffff 82%)}.content-section{padding:4.5rem 0}.content-section.alt{background:#f7fbfd}.row{display:flex;flex-wrap:wrap;margin-right:-.75rem;margin-left:-.75rem}.col-md-6{position:relative;width:100%;padding-right:.75rem;padding-left:.75rem}@media (min-width:768px){.col-md-6{flex:0 0 auto;width:50%}}.hero-grid,.two-columns{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));grid-gap:1.5rem;gap:1.5rem;align-items:start}.card-grid,.cta-row,.hero-metrics,.hero-side-stack{display:grid;grid-gap:1rem;gap:1rem}.card-grid.two{grid-template-columns:repeat(2,minmax(0,1fr))}.card-grid.three{grid-template-columns:repeat(3,minmax(0,1fr))}.cta-box,.info-card,.panel-card{position:relative;display:flex;flex-direction:column;min-width:0;background-color:#ffffff;border:1px solid rgba(0,0,0,.125);border-radius:.375rem;box-shadow:0 .125rem .25rem rgba(0,0,0,.04)}.info-card,.panel-card{padding:1.5rem}.soft-card{background:#fbfdff}.emphasis-card{border-top:4px solid #00bce4}.eyebrow,.section-kicker{margin:0 0 .75rem;color:#0095b5;text-transform:uppercase;letter-spacing:.06em;font-size:.78rem;font-weight:700}.footer-copy,.hero-copy{color:#5a6b76}.section-head{display:flex;align-items:flex-end;justify-content:space-between;gap:1rem;margin-bottom:1.5rem}.bullet-list,.compact-list,.trust-list{display:grid;grid-gap:.65rem;gap:.65rem}.bullet-list li,.compact-list li,.trust-list li{color:#3d4d58}.hero-metrics{grid-template-columns:repeat(3,minmax(0,1fr));margin-top:1.25rem}.hero-metrics div{padding:.9rem 1rem;border-radius:.375rem;background:#f8f9fa;border:1px solid rgba(0,0,0,.08)}.hero-metrics strong{display:block;margin-bottom:.25rem;color:#0095b5}.btn{display:inline-block;font-weight:400;line-height:1.5;text-align:center;vertical-align:middle;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none;border:1px solid transparent;padding:.55rem 1rem;font-size:1rem;border-radius:.375rem;transition:color .15s ease-in-out,background-color .15s ease-in-out,border-color .15s ease-in-out,box-shadow .15s ease-in-out}.btn:focus-visible{outline:0;box-shadow:0 0 0 .25rem rgba(13,110,253,.25)}.btn-primary{color:#ffffff!important;background-color:#00bce4;border-color:#00bce4}.btn-primary:focus,.btn-primary:hover{color:#ffffff!important;background-color:#0095b5;border-color:#0095b5}.btn-sm{padding:.45rem .85rem;font-size:.875rem}.btn-secondary{color:#00bce4!important;background:transparent;border-color:#00bce4}.btn-secondary:focus,.btn-secondary:hover{color:#ffffff!important;background-color:#00bce4;border-color:#00bce4}.cta-row{grid-auto-flow:column;justify-content:start;margin-top:1.5rem}.hero-section .cta-row{margin-bottom:1.25rem}.cta-box{padding:2rem;display:grid;grid-template-columns:1.4fr auto;grid-gap:1.5rem;gap:1.5rem;align-items:center;background:#f4fbfe}.form-label{display:inline-block;margin-bottom:.5rem;font-weight:600;color:#1f2f3a}.form-control{display:block;width:100%;padding:.6rem .75rem;font-size:1rem;line-height:1.5;color:#212529;background-color:#ffffff;background-clip:padding-box;border:1px solid #ced4da;border-radius:.375rem;transition:border-color .15s ease-in-out,box-shadow .15s ease-in-out}.form-control:focus{border-color:rgba(0,188,228,.65);outline:0;box-shadow:0 0 0 .2rem rgba(0,188,228,.18)}textarea.form-control{min-height:8rem;resize:vertical}.alert{position:relative;padding:.85rem 1rem;margin-bottom:1rem;border:1px solid transparent;border-radius:.375rem}.alert-success{color:#0f5132;background-color:#d1e7dd;border-color:#badbcc}.alert-danger{color:#842029;background-color:#f8d7da;border-color:#f5c2c7}.contact-section{padding-top:2.5rem}.contact-row{align-items:stretch}.contact-card{background:#ffffff;border:1px solid rgba(0,0,0,.125);border-radius:.375rem;box-shadow:0 .125rem .25rem rgba(0,0,0,.04);padding:1.5rem}.contact-card h2{color:#1c2d38}.contact-card-info{background:#fbfdff}.contact-link-inline{text-decoration:none}.contact-email-image{vertical-align:middle;margin-left:.25rem}.contact-form-intro,.contact-form-note{color:#5a6b76}.text-link{font-weight:600}.site-footer{flex-shrink:0}.site-footer a{color:#9fdff0}.site-footer a:focus,.site-footer a:hover{color:#ffffff}.footer-inner{min-height:auto}.footer-links{display:flex;flex-wrap:wrap;gap:.75rem 1rem;justify-content:flex-end}.footer-copy{margin:0;color:#f8f9fa}.footer-separator{color:rgba(255,255,255,.55)}@media (max-width:991px){.card-grid.three,.card-grid.two,.cta-box,.hero-grid,.section-head,.two-columns{grid-template-columns:1fr}.footer-inner{flex-direction:column;align-items:flex-start}.main-nav{margin-top:.75rem}.cta-row{grid-auto-flow:row}.hero-metrics{grid-template-columns:1fr}}@media (max-width:576px){h1{font-size:2rem}h2{font-size:1.6rem}.content-section,.hero-section,.page-hero{padding-top:3rem;padding-bottom:3rem}}